摘 要:采用土培盆栽试验,研究了5种不同类型土壤对3个水稻品种糙米的钙积累和产量及品质形成的影响。结果表明,不同土壤类型含钙量差异明显,对水稻糙米钙的吸收积累有显著影响。糙米平均含钙量与土壤的交换性钙含量排序相同,均为紫泥田>紫潮泥>灰黄泥>红黄泥>黄泥田。相关分析表明,糙米含钙量与土壤的交换性钙含量呈极显著正相关,相关系数为0.9698。不同含钙土壤对稻米出糙率、精米率和整精米率有显著影响,对垩白度和直链淀粉含量影响不明显。不同水稻品种表现出一定的基因型差异。A pot experiment was conducted to investigate the effects of 5 different kinds soil on accumulation of calcium in 3 rice variety brown and rice quality. The results showed that the different kinds of soft containing different calcium content and there were significant differences among diffenent kinds soil on calcium accumulation in brown rice. The average content calcium of brown rice and content of exchangeability calcium of the soil are the same. Neutral purple mud 〉 Purple tide mud 〉 Grayish yellow mud 〉 Red earth of Quaternary Period 〉 Yellow mud. Relevant analysis indicated that the calcium content of exchangeability in the soil and the calcium content in the brown rice presented extremely remarkable positive correlation, the coettieient correlation is 0.9698. Different kinds of softs had remarkable influence on producing rough to lead, precise rice lead and whole precise rice. The difference of content of white and straight chain starch of the chalk were not obvious. The different flee variety demonstrates certain genotype difference.
